Chroma: Text to Image

The Chroma: Text to Image workflow leverages the enhanced capabilities of the Chroma model, an improved version of the Flux model, to generate high-quality images from textual descriptions. This workflow is designed to enhance image quality and improve prompt understanding, making it particularly effective for generating visually stunning and detailed images based on user input. Key nodes used in this workflow include the VAEDecode, CFGGuider, and KSamplerSelect, which together facilitate the transformation of textual prompts into vivid images. The workflow also utilizes the CLIPTextEncode node to process and encode text prompts effectively, ensuring that the generated images accurately reflect the user's input.

Technically, this workflow is structured to optimize the image generation process through a series of carefully configured nodes. The RandomNoise and BasicScheduler nodes work together to introduce and manage noise levels during image generation, which is crucial for achieving realistic textures and details. The VAELoader and UNETLoader nodes are responsible for loading the necessary models and architectures, ensuring compatibility and performance. The workflow also includes a SaveImage node, allowing users to easily save their generated images.
